University-industry partnership leads to a new rapid COVID-19 test

University-industry partnership leads to a new rapid COVID-19 test A partnership between UC Davis and Maurice J. Gallagher, Jr., chairman and CEO of Allegiant Travel Company, has led to a new rapid COVID-19 test. A recent study published Nature Scientific Reports shows the novel method to be 98.3% accurate for positive COVID-19 tests and 96% for negative tests. This test was made from the ground up. Nothing like this test ever existed. We were starting with a clean slate. Nam Tran, Study Lead Author and Professor of Pathology, Davis School of Medicine, University of California The novel COVID-19 test uses an analytical instrument known as a mass spectrometer, which is paired with a powerful machine-learning platform to detect SARS-CoV-2 in nasal swabs. The mass spectrometer can analyze samples in minutes, with the entire process taking a total of about 20 minutes.
